Comprehending the Art Behind Metal Stamping
At its core, metal stamping is the procedure of changing flat metal sheets into certain forms through force and precision. This isn't a one-size-fits-all procedure; it entails numerous techniques like bending, punching, coining, and embossing-- each selected for the job handy. Every bend and cut is implemented with amazing accuracy, assisted by the devices and dies crafted for the task.
This procedure requires greater than simply makers-- it calls for a proficient group and progressed modern technology. The virtuosity of tool and die shops lies in creating customized dies that allow for the exact reproduction of parts, to the tiniest information. Whether creating basic braces or complicated automobile elements, precision is non-negotiable.
How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living
Take a look around your home or office and you'll locate plenty of items brought to life by metal stamping. The structural frame of your dish washer, the ports in your mobile phone, the bracket holding your car's control panel-- all these parts owe their existence to stamped steel.
In the vehicle world, the need for toughness and consistency makes progressive die marking a preferred. This technique entails a series of terminals, each doing a distinct feature as the metal advances via the press. It's excellent for high-volume runs and makes sure each piece satisfies exacting standards.
However it doesn't stop with automobiles. In the clinical field, where reliability can be a case of need, metal stamping is utilized to craft surgical devices and tool parts. In the aerospace market, stamped components should withstand severe conditions while satisfying limited resistances. The very same holds true in customer electronics, where space-saving, high-functionality styles ask for stamped steel elements that are both lightweight and strong.
Accuracy,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ters
So why has metal stamping come to be such a go-to method across many industries? Primarily: rate. Once the passes away are established, countless the same parts can be produced with little variation. This degree of repeatability is vital when uniformity issues.
After that there's the inquiry of cost-effectiveness. Traditional machining might take longer and involve more material waste. But stamping, especially when finished with progressive die technology, keeps production moving fast and efficiently. It's one of the smartest ways to meet high-volume production objectives without giving up top quality.
The integrity of this procedure likewise can't be overstated. When you're producing thousands-- or even millions-- of components, a tiny problem can end up being a big problem. That's why partnering with an experienced tool and die company is so important. The right group makes sure every part is made to spec, each time.
